    Job Description:

    GDIT has an exciting and challenging opportunity available for a Network Engineer supporting an Intelligence Community customer’s wide-area (WAN), local-area (LAN) and campus-area (CAN) networks across multiple security domains in Springfield, VA.

     

    Focus will be on Network Engineering, new project requirements, and operation and sustainment of existing infrastructure. This position does require at least 25% travel.

     

    + Coordination of system maintenance, monitoring and installation of multiple WAN/LAN environments encompassing multiple specializations, platforms and technologies.

    + Assist with research and implementation of enterprise system-wide network solutions/capabilities/enhancements to support customer business/mission goals and objectives.

    + Troubleshoot and resolve network media and components.

    + Evaluate and monitor health and performance of the network including hardware and management software.

    + Develop and maintain a road map for capabilities, operations, and technologies.

    + Assist with development and execution of test plans and supporting documentation of all network configuration upgrades, additions or revisions for customer approval before implementation.

    + Support network traffic analysis and bandwidth optimization efforts to ensure attainment of performance and availability objectives.

    + Evaluate and report on new/emerging network/communication technologies to enhance capacity, performance and reliability of the network.

    + Evaluate and recommend changes and/or technology upgrades to address performance, standardization and industry best practices

    + Follows all Customer network security processes and procedures, ensures compliance with all Government policies.

    + Represent customer requirements in technical exchanges with other government agencies.

    + Perform site surveys to new installations and technology refresh.

    + Installs, maintains and troubleshoots satellite communications equipment.

    + Develop and maintain network architecture diagrams.

    Qualifications:

    + Security Clearance: active TS/SCI POLY

    + 8+ years related technical experience in Network and Transport technologies, tools, and techniques

    + 4+ years’ experience with large-scale enterprise/global networks in a high paced diverse environment

    + Understanding and experience with the DoD Architecture Framework and other key DoD network architecture and strategic planning instructions

    + Experience with Juniper, switches, routers, and firewalls. (MX, EX, SRX devices) Cryptographic devices (KG-175G/X, KG-245A/X)

    + Experience with Network analysis tools (HP/Microfocus Network Automation and Network Node Manager, Juniper Secure Analytics, Infoblox, Riverbed.)

    + Experience with Juniper firewall/VPN equipment (SRX series)

    + Experience with supporting IP services to connect to NIPRNET, SIPRNET and JWICS (IPv4, VPN, IPv6, Multicast, QOS, SDN, SNMP, VOIP, VTC, etc)

    + Experience with OSPF, BGP, MPLS, RSVP/LDP L2/3VPNs, VRFs, IKE/IPSec, GRE tunnels, MTU, FTP, Import/Export policies.

    + Certifications: IAT II

    Desired:

    + Master’s degree in Computer Science or related field

    + JNCIA, JNCIS, JNCIP, CISCO CCNP, CCVP, CCNA or CCDP (or equivalent)

    + ITIL v3 Foundations

    + ISC2 CISSP
